Confirming a string of three upcoming releases in an interview with VladTV, Billy Danze said that DJ Premier is executive producing a M.O.P. EP titled Street Certified slated for fall before producing a full album for the duo.

“The new project is titled Street Certified,” Danze said. “Just to kind of bring it back to where we feel like Hip Hop is supposed to be. Got production on there by Fame, Premier is executive producing it. We’re going to put it out as an EP on Halloween day, just to get people warmed up for the next to come which will be the actual album. Then after that the M.O.P. and Premier album.”

Speaking on release plans for the EP, Danze said that the the project will likely be released on Nature Sounds or entirely independent.

“We’re thinking we’ll just go the indie route,” he said. “We got a lot of stuff on the table where they want to help us out, joint venture deal of course. Some strong indies are talking to us right now. We been really talking a lot to Devin over at Nature Sounds. He seems to be a good dude. I think he gets it. He has that traditional Hip Hop feel. He got an understanding of how to move Hip Hop a little bit. It looks like we might go that route. Nevertheless it’s a hundred percent M.O.P. so we’re pretty much on autopilot so wherever we put it at I think we should be fine.”

Speaking more generally about the state of Hip Hop, Danze reflected on the culture’s growth and speculated that early innovators would likely want to see it continue to “branch out.”

“Cats from our era or before, they feel like the music that’s happening today isn’t Hip Hop and it’s not good or it’s not quality or whatever,” he said. “I personally feel like we need all of this music because Hip Hop—Herc and Bam and all of those cats from the Bronx that created this thing, I don’t think they meant for it to be stuck right there in the Bronx and not branch out. I think we need everything that’s going on so we can have this wide variety of Hip Hop. Then you gotta look at it like, there’s cats like yourself and myself and other cats that actually come from poverty-stricken areas of these urban communities and we didn’t have the chance to do anything. So now, the same kind of cats that we were or that we hung out with are now multi-millionaires. I love this Hip Hop. I love the way it’s going and I think it should keep growing.”

In February, M.O.P. released the Mobb Deep featuring single “Street Certified.” Around the same time, Danze Tweeted confirmation that Premier would provide production on the next release.
